St Margarets railway station serves the villages of St Margarets and Stanstead Abbotts in Hertfordshire, England. It is on the Hertford East branch of the West Anglia Main Line, and train services are provided by National Express East Anglia, who also manage the station. St Margarets was previously the junction station for the now-disused Buntingford Branch Line to Buntingford.
The station is not to be confused with the St Margarets railway station in south London, approximately 27 miles to the south-west as the crow flies.
